India announces key appointments: Govind Mohan as Home Secretary and Rahul Navin as ED Director

Ahead of the 78th Independence Day, the Indian Union Government on Wednesday (August 14) announced the new Union Home Secretary-designate and the new director of the federal anti-money laundering agency Enforcement Directorate (ED).

Govind Mohan, a former Indian Administrative Service (IAS) officer, has been appointed as the Union Home Secretary-designate. Meanwhile, former Indian Revenue Service (Income Tax) officer Rahul Navin has been appointed as the new ED chief.

Govind Mohan

Mohan, as per reports, is a 1989-batch IAS officer of Sikkim cadre. He has been appointed as the officer on special duty in the Ministry of Home with "immediate effect". He's been moved from the Ministry of Culture, where he was secretary.

He succeeds incumbent Ajay Kumar Bhalla, a 1984-batch IAS officer. Bhalla was to retire in November 2020, but his tenure was extended multiple times — in 2020, 2021, 2022 and 2023.

Govind Mohan will assume his new role as the home secretary in the Ministry of Home Affairs on August 22.

"The Appointments Committee of the Cabinet has approved the appointment of Govind Mohan, IAS (SK:89), Secretary, Ministry of Culture as Officer on Special Duty in the Ministry of Home Affairs with immediate effect."

"The officer will take over as Home Secretary, Ministry of Home Affairs vice Ajay Kumar Bhalla, IAS (AM: 84) on completion of his tenure on August 22, 2024," read an order issued by the Ministry of Personnel.

Mohan, an electrical engineer from BHU-IIT Varanasi, has been serving as the union culture secretary since October 2021. Before this role, he had two terms with the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A).

Rahul Navin

Rahul Navin, the acting chief of the Enforcement Directorate (ED) has been appointed as the agency's new Director for a period of two years.

According to news agency ANI, Navin, a 1993-batch Indian Revenue Service (Income Tax) official was given an additional charge as ED Director in September last year on completion of the tenure of his predecessor Sanjay Kumar Mishra. In November 2019, he became a special director at the agency.
